Candidatar-se agoraPeptide research demands accuracy at every step, and nowhere is this more critical than at the point of reconstitution and dose measurement. A seemingly minor miscalculation — say, adding twice the intended BAC water volume — halves your peptide concentration and means every subsequent injection delivers half the intended dose. You may spend weeks running a protocol with no results, never realizing the issue was in the math before the first injection.
The challenge is compounded by the unit systems involved. Lyophilized peptides are sold by weight in milligrams. Doses are measured in micrograms. Injection volumes are measured in milliliters. And insulin syringes — the standard tool for subcutaneous peptide injections — are scaled in Units (IU), not milliliters. Each conversion introduces another opportunity for error.

Bacteriostatic water — abbreviated BAC water — is sterile water containing 0.9% benzyl alcohol. The benzyl alcohol acts as a preservative, inhibiting the growth of bacteria, yeast, and mold. This preservative property is the entire reason BAC water is the standard solvent for reconstituting peptides intended for multi-use vials.
Every time you insert a needle through a rubber septum to draw a dose, you introduce a small risk of contamination. With plain sterile water, that risk accumulates rapidly over repeated draws. Benzyl alcohol dramatically reduces this risk, making it safe to use a single vial for multiple injections over several weeks.
Plain sterile water is sometimes listed as an alternative to BAC water, but it is only appropriate for single-use preparations where the entire vial is used in one injection session. For the extended protocols typical in peptide research — where a single vial might supply 20 to 30 daily injections — BAC water is the correct choice.
One important caveat: the 0.9% benzyl alcohol content makes BAC water inappropriate for intravenous use. For subcutaneous injections, which are standard for peptides, it is well tolerated. If you experience any localized irritation at the injection site that does not resolve, the solvent is one variable worth examining.
Storage for BAC water is straightforward — unopened vials are stable at room temperature for years. Once opened, store at room temperature away from direct light and use within the manufacturer's recommended window, typically 28 days. Do not refrigerate opened BAC water vials, as condensation can compromise the septum seal.
Insulin syringes are the standard tool for subcutaneous peptide injections. They are sterile, precisely calibrated, and the fine gauge needles minimize injection discomfort and tissue trauma. The most widely used are BD MICRO-FINE+ syringes, available in three sizes that cover essentially every peptide dosing scenario:
All three are U-100 syringes. This means 100 units fills exactly 1 ml. The math is constant: 1 IU always equals 0.01 ml, regardless of which peptide or concentration you are working with. The IU marking on the syringe is a volume marker — it tells you how much liquid is in the syringe, not how much peptide. How much peptide is in that volume depends on your concentration, which is exactly what the calculator determines.
For protocols like CJC-1295, where doses typically fall in the 100–300 mcg range, the 0.5 ml syringe is almost always the right choice. For peptides with larger per-dose weights — like TB-500 at 2–5 mg per injection — a 1.0 ml syringe may be necessary depending on your reconstitution volume.
Lyophilized peptides are more stable than most people expect. The freeze-drying process removes virtually all moisture, which is the primary driver of peptide degradation. Unopened vials stored at refrigerator temperatures (2–8°C) typically remain stable for 12–24 months. Many manufacturers rate their products for even longer periods under ideal conditions.
For long-term storage beyond several months, -20°C is the recommended temperature. A standard freezer compartment works well. The critical rule when freezing: avoid repeated freeze-thaw cycles. Each cycle stresses the peptide molecular structure. If you are freezing a vial for long-term storage, plan to use it completely once thawed. Do not refreeze.
After reconstitution with BAC water, the clock starts. Reconstituted peptide solutions should be stored at 2–8°C (refrigerator, not freezer) and used within 21–30 days. The exact window varies by peptide — BPC-157 tends to be more stable in solution than peptides with disulfide bonds or other reactive features. When in doubt, err toward the shorter end of the range.
Do not freeze reconstituted peptide solutions. The water in the solution forms ice crystals that can physically disrupt peptide structure and cause aggregation. Once a peptide is in solution, refrigerate and use within the recommended window.

Used insulin needles are sharps waste — they cannot go in regular household trash. A needle puncture through a garbage bag is a genuine injury risk to anyone handling the waste downstream. Proper disposal is both a practical and, in most jurisdictions, a legal requirement.
Sharps containers are the solution. These rigid, puncture-resistant plastic containers are specifically designed for used needles, lancets, and other sharps. They are available at pharmacies — often inexpensively or free as part of diabetic supply programs. Fill to the indicated maximum line (usually three-quarters full), then seal.
For disposal, most pharmacies accept sealed sharps containers at no charge. Some municipalities have medical waste drop-off points at health centers or waste management facilities. Check your local pharmacy first — it is typically the most convenient option.
Empty glass vials — both peptide vials and BAC water vials — can generally be rinsed and disposed of in glass recycling. If you are uncertain about local requirements, your pharmacy can advise, and many will accept empty pharmaceutical vials directly.
One non-negotiable rule: never recap a used needle by pointing the cap with your other hand. If you need to cap before disposal, use the one-handed scoop method. Better yet, move the syringe directly from injection to sharps container without recapping at all.
Milligrams (mg) is the unit used for the total peptide amount in a vial — for example, "5 mg BPC-157." Micrograms (mcg or µg) is the unit used for individual doses — for example, "250 mcg per injection." One milligram equals 1,000 micrograms. The calculator accepts peptide amounts in mg and target doses in mcg, handling the conversion automatically.
The right amount depends on your dose. With 1 ml of BAC water in a 5 mg vial, your concentration is 5,000 mcg/ml. At a 250 mcg dose, you would draw 0.05 ml (5 IU on a U-100 syringe). With 2 ml of BAC water, concentration drops to 2,500 mcg/ml — the same 250 mcg dose now requires 0.1 ml (10 IU), which is easier to measure accurately. U-100 indicates the syringe is calibrated for insulin with a concentration of 100 units per milliliter. The unit scale on the barrel reflects this: 100 IU fills exactly 1 ml, meaning each 1 IU graduation represents 0.01 ml. This relationship is fixed regardless of what you are drawing into the syringe. When the calculator tells you to draw "12 IU," that always means 0.12 ml of your peptide solution.
Most reconstituted peptides stored at 2–8°C remain usable for 21–30 days. Some are more stable than others. Always label vials with the reconstitution date so you know when the window closes. If the solution has developed any turbidity, changed color, or shows particulate matter, discard it regardless of how recently it was reconstituted.
A very small calculated volume — say, 0.02 ml or 2 IU — means your solution concentration is high relative to your dose. This typically happens when you use a small volume of BAC water. Volumes below 0.05 ml (5 IU) can be difficult to measure accurately with a standard insulin syringe. The fix is to increase your BAC water volume, which lowers the concentration and produces a larger, more manageable injection volume for the same dose.

Discard it. A cloudy or turbid peptide solution indicates either bacterial contamination or peptide aggregation — both of which render the solution unsuitable for use. This can happen if BAC water is added too aggressively (always add it slowly down the side of the vial, never directly onto the lyophilized cake), if the vial was temperature-shocked, or if the solution has aged past its usable window. Reconstitute a fresh vial.
Do pó à seringa pronta em cinco passos. As quantidades são fornecidas automaticamente pela calculadora acima.
Deixe o frasco e a água atingirem a temperatura ambiente. Limpe ambas as tampas de borracha com uma compressa de álcool.
Aspire a quantidade de água BAC recomendada pela calculadora com uma seringa maior.
Deixe a água escorrer pela parede de vidro até ao frasco do peptídeo, não a injete diretamente sobre o pó.
Rode o frasco suavemente, não o agite. O pó dissolve-se de forma límpida em 1-2 minutos.
Aspire exatamente até ao traço calculado com a seringa de insulina. Pronto.

Calcular corretamente a concentração e o volume de injeção parece trivial, mas é a fonte de erro mais comum. Mesmo um erro de cálculo de 10 % durante a reconstituição significa que recebe substância ativa a menos ou que faz uma sobredosagem involuntária.
Os peptídeos liofilizados são fornecidos em miligramas e dissolvidos em água bacteriostática (água BAC). A proporção entre peptídeo e água determina a concentração e, a partir daí, define-se quantos traços aspira na seringa de insulina. As seringas de insulina são graduadas em unidades, não em miligramas. A calculadora trata desta conversão, incluindo a verificação de plausibilidade contra o erro mais perigoso: confundir mg e mcg.
Miligrama (mg) é a unidade em que os peptídeos liofilizados são vendidos, por exemplo «5 mg BPC-157». Micrograma (mcg) mede a dose individual, por exemplo «250 mcg por injeção». 1 mg = 1000 mcg. A calculadora converte automaticamente e avisa quando uma entrada parece ser uma confusão.
U-100 significa que a seringa está calibrada para 100 unidades por mililitro. 100 IU = 1 ml, ou seja, 10 IU = 0,10 ml, independentemente do que está na seringa. O cálculo das IU baseia-se exatamente nesta relação.
Com muito peptídeo e pouca água, a solução fica muito concentrada, pelo que o volume por dose é minúsculo e difícil de ler. Use a ajuda à mistura: ela encontra o volume de água que produz um traço limpo e fácil de ler.
No frigorífico, a 2-8 °C, normalmente 21-30 dias. Identifique o frasco com a data da reconstituição. Soluções turvas ou com partículas são motivo de exclusão.
